功能:
Adapter protein which associates with tyrosine-phosphorylated growth factor receptors, such as KDR and PDGFRB, or their cellular substrates. Maintains low levels of EIF2S1 phosphorylation by promoting its dephosphorylation by PP1. Plays a role in the DNA damage response, not in the detection of the damage by ATM/ATR, but for efficient activation of downstream effectors, such as that of CHEK2. Plays a role in ELK1-dependent transcriptional activation in response to activated Ras signaling. Modulates the activation of EIF2AK2/PKR by dsRNA.
基因功能參考文獻(xiàn):
Nck1 silencing in pancreatic beta cells promotes PERK activation and signaling to protect beta cells against pathological stresses. PMID: 26434994
In mice with Nck1/2 deletions, endothelial cells fail to develop front-rear polarized vessel sprouts. PMID: 26659946
These results reveal that Nck regulates preosteoblastic/osteoblastic migration and bone mass. PMID: 26621720
we show that the non-catalytic region of tyrosine kinase adaptor (NCK) proteins 1 and 2 are distributed in the developing spinal cord PMID: 25913325
Nck proteins not only participate in thymic selection and generation of the peripheral T cell repertoire but also are involved in the differentiation and effector functions of CD4(+) T cells. PMID: 25995205
these data identify Nck as an important mediator of oxidative stress-induced inflammation and a potential therapeutic target for ischemia/reperfusion injury. PMID: 25714462
Nck may function as an effector of T-cell receptor conformational changes during T cell development. PMID: 25468995
Mouse embryos lacking endothelial Nck1/2 expression develop extensive angiogenic defects that result in lethality at about embryonic day 10. PMID: 25691664
Nck1 negatively regulates PERK by interacting with PERK and protecting PERK from being dephosphorylated at its inhibitory site pY(561) and in this way affects pancreatic beta-cell proinsulin biogenesis. PMID: 24371088
that Nck recruitment to the TCR is fundamental to mount an efficient T cell response in vivo, and that the Nck-CD3epsilon interaction may represent a target for pharmacological modulation of the immune response. PMID: 24470497
Using mouse embryonic fibroblasts lacking Nck, WIP, or N-WASP, this study investigated whether an interaction of Nck with both WIP and N-WASP is required for their recruitment to vaccinia during Arp2/3-dependent actin assembly. PMID: 23707428
Nck1 gene deficiency accelerates mechanical unloading-induced bone loss, suggesting Nck1 to be a crucial molecule in mechanical stress mediated regulation in bone metabolism. PMID: 23280595
Nck-mediated recruitment of BCAP to the BCR regulates the PI(3)K-Akt pathway in B cells. PMID: 23913047
The study identifies Nck as a key coordinator of cytoskeletal changes that enable cell polarization and directional migration, which are crucial processes in development and disease. PMID: 23444376
Nck is recruited to the TCR in an inducible manner in CD4+/CD8+ thymocytes. This recruitment is required for the activation of early TCR-dependent events. PMID: 23267019
These data highlight similar pathogenic strategies shared by EPEC and vaccinia virus by demonstrating a requirement for both Nck and N-WASP, but not WIP or WIP family members in pathogen-induced actin assembly. PMID: 22966049
Nck and Cdc42 co-operate to recruit N-WASP to promote FcgammaR-mediated phagocytosis. PMID: 22454526
our findings implicate Nck1 in regulating the unfolded protein response, which secondary to obesity impairs glucose homeostasis and insulin actions PMID: 20587749
Fine tuning of the threshold of T cell selection by the Nck adapters. PMID: 21078909
Findings unveil a crucial role for the Nck adaptors in shaping the T-cell repertoire to ensure maximal antigenic coverage and optimal T cell excitability. PMID: 20709959
The novel ponsin isoform and its interaction with Nck1/2 provide exciting insight into the convergence of signalling pathways at the costameres, and its crucial role for skeletal muscle differentiation and re-generation. PMID: 20129698
These data show that a Gab1-Nck signalling complex interacts with several receptor tyrosine kinases to promote polarised actin remodelling and downstream biological responses. PMID: 20332103
Results show that DIP/WISH binds to mammalian diaphanous and N-WASP, and functions as a scaffold protein by binding to Nck protein. PMID: 19778379
Modulation of protein translation by Nck-1. PMID: 11959995
Dok-related protein negatively regulates T cell development via its RasGTPase-activating protein and Nck docking sites PMID: 12093790
Nck1 and Nck2 have roles in cell movement and cytoskeletal organization PMID: 12808099
Data show that clustering of Nck by a 12-residue Tir phosphopeptide is sufficient to trigger localized actin assembly. PMID: 14757753
inability of Nck to bind to the CD3epsilon proline-rich sequence in thymocytes after TCR ligation PMID: 15972658
nephrin selectively binds the Src homology 2 (SH2)/SH3 domain-containing Nck adaptor proteins, which in turn control the podocyte cytoskeleton in vivo PMID: 16525419
nephrin phosphorylation results in Src kinase activation, recruitment of Nck, and assembly of actin filaments in an Nck-dependent fashion PMID: 16543952
Nck adaptors play an essential role in linking the activated platelet-derived growth factor B receptor with actin dynamics through a pathway that involves p130(Cas) PMID: 16769879
Data show that Nck (isoforms 1 and 2) as a component of the CReP/PP1c holophosphatase complex contributes to maintain eIF2alpha in a hypophosphorylated state, and modulates translation and eIF2alpha signaling in response to ER stress. PMID: 16835242
NCK adaptor protein 1 plays an essential role in facilitating neuronal cytoskeletal changes underlying the postmigratory differentiation of cortical neurons, a critical step in functional wiring of the cortex. PMID: 17481396
Nck adaptors couple pTyr guidance signals to cytoskeletal events required for the ipsilateral projections of spinal cord neurons and thus for normal limb movemen PMID: 18093944
the Nck adapters are needed for signaling to Rho GTPases and actin dynamics downstream of the PDGFbeta receptor PMID: 18765673
independent roles and mechanisms of action of Nckalpha and Nckbeta in dermal fibroblast migration, which is critical for wound healing. PMID: 19242519
Nck is required to maintain adult podocytes and phosphotyrosine-based interactions with nephrin may occur in foot processes of resting, mature podocytes. PMID: 19443634
Study uncovers a strong reciprocal interdependence between Nck and PI(4,5)P(2) in promoting localized N-WASp-mediated actin polymerization in cells. PMID: 19917259
